Why the Car Is Always on a Hill

Motoring photography settled on about five compositions by 1960 and has barely moved since. Each of them is solving a specific problem.

The three-quarter front

The default shot shows the car from roughly forty-five degrees off the nose, slightly below eye level. It is the default because it is the only single angle that shows length, width, the face and the shoulder line at once.

Below eye level matters more than the angle. A car photographed from standing height looks like a shape on a road; the same car from crouching height looks like an object with mass. Every manufacturer photographer has worked from a crouch for seventy years.

The hill, and what it hides

A car parked on a level surface sits with its wheels in shadow and its underside visible as a dark band. On a crest or a slope the ground falls away, the wheels sit against sky or distance, and the car appears to be lighter than it is.

A slight uphill also lifts the nose, which flatters almost every profile. And a curving hill road gives the composition a diagonal for free, which is the cheapest way to imply movement in a static frame.

It became a cliche because it works, and it survives into modern photography where the same job could be done in software.

Panning, and the first honest speed

Motion blur from a panned shot was the first technique that showed speed rather than implying it. The camera follows the car, the background smears, the car stays sharp. It requires a fast enough lens, a steady enough pan and a great deal of wasted film.

Before panning, speed in motoring photography was conveyed by the illustrator, which is a large part of why illustration survived so long in this field after it had died elsewhere. Geo Ham could draw speed in 1935; no photographer could reliably shoot it until the 1950s.

The interior problem

Car interiors are the hardest thing in the discipline. The space is small, the contrast range between the windows and the footwell is enormous, and every surface reflects.

Period solutions were physical: remove a door, shoot through the gap, light the interior with flash balanced to the daylight outside. Modern solutions are computational and blend several exposures.

This is why old interior shots often look wrong in a way people cannot place. The dashboard is lit and the windows are blown to white, because that was the honest limit of a single sheet of film.
